Most UK archaeology societies and specialist archaeologists, together with UNESCO and its international advisers, say the scheme should not go ahead in its present form as it threatens the wider historic landscape and underlying monuments. Highways England ignored all of the well-argued alternative options that minimise damage to the World Heritage Site for reasons that remain obscure. A reassessment is required urgently.
